Two complex numbers are given, where m, n, p, and q are real numbers.
m+ni
p+qi
For what relationship among m, n, p, and q, will be the product of these two complex numbers have only an imaginary part?

We are given two complex numbers:
[tex]\displaystyle m + ni \text{ and } p + qi[/tex]
Where m, n, p, and q are real numbers.
And we want to determine the relationship among m, n, p, and q such that the product of the two complex numbers will only have an imaginary part.
Find the product:
[tex]\displaystyle \begin{aligned} (m+ni)(p+qi) &= p(m+ni) + qi(m+ni) \\ &= (pm + pni) + (qmi + qni^2) \\ &= (pm + pni) + (qmi - qn) \\ &= (pm - qn) + i(pn + qm) \end{aligned}[/tex]
Therefore, for the product to have only an imaginary part, the real part must be zero and the imaginary part must not be zero. That is:
[tex]\displaystyle pm - qn = 0\text{ and } pn + qm \neq 0[/tex]
In conclusion, the relationship between m, n, p, and q is:
[tex]\displaystyle pm - qn = 0\text{ and } pn + qm \neq 0[/tex]

P, Q, V, and K are collinear with V between K and P, and Q between V and K. If VP = 14x + 4, PK = x + 630, VQ = 17x + 6, and KQ = 11x + 5, solve for VP.
If the points P, Q, V and K are collinear, they will follow the segment addition postulate.
Measure of segment VP will be 214 units.
It's given in the question,
P, Q, V and K are collinear.VP = 14x + 4PK = x + 630VQ = 17x + 6KQ = 11x + 5By segment addition postulate,
KQ + VQ + VP = KP
Substitute the values in the expression,
(11x + 5) + (17x + 6) + (14x + 4) = x + 630
(11x + 17x + 14x) + (5 + 6 + 4) = x + 630
42x + 15 = x + 630
42x - x = 630 - 15
41x = 615
x = [tex]\frac{615}{41}[/tex]
x = 15
Therefore, measure of VP = (14x + 4)
= 14(15) + 4
= 214 units
Measure of segment VP will be 214 units.

Point B is the midpoint of AC. AB=3x and AC=5x+21 . What is the value of AB?
First, let's write down what we know.
AB = 3x
AC = 5x+21
Since B is the midpoint, AB is half the length of AC. The sum of AB + AB is equal to the length of AC.
AB + AB = AC
Let's plug in our values.
3x + 3x = 5x + 21
Simplify the left side.
6x = 5x + 21
Subtract 5x from both sides.
x = 21
Now, let's plug in 21 for x in AB
AB = 3x = 3(21) = 63

Zach and Ginny are building model cars. Ginny's car is 2 more than 3 times the length of Zach's car. The sum of the lengths of both cars is 30 inches. Write an equation to determine the lengths of Zach's and Ginny's cars.

Step-by-step explanation:
Both lengths are unknown, but Ginny's car length is described in terms of Zach's car length, so we choose a variable for Zach's car length.
Let x = Zach's car length.
Zach's car length is x.
"Ginny's car is 2 more than 3 times the length of Zach's car."
Ginny's car length is 2 + 3x.
Add the lengths:
x + 2 + 3x
"The sum of the lengths of both cars is 30 inches."
x + 2 + 3x = 30
Answer: x + 2 + 3x = 30
